SEND Class Teacher – Special School
Are you a passionate SEND Teacher looking for a role where you can make a genuine difference every day? Do you want to teach small classes, work alongside an experienced team of Teaching Assistants and become part of a school that is committed to helping every child achieve their full potential? This outstanding special school in Atherstone is seeking an enthusiastic QTS SEND Class Teacher to join its team from September.

This is an exciting opportunity to teach a class of pupils with a range of special educational needs, including Autism Spectrum Condition (ASC), Moderate Learning Difficulties (MLD), communication needs and associated learning needs. With small class sizes, excellent staffing levels and outstanding specialist resources, you will have the time and support to deliver truly personalised learning.

The school is renowned for its inclusive ethos, welcoming atmosphere and supportive leadership team. Staff work collaboratively to create engaging learning experiences that help pupils develop academically, socially and emotionally, while celebrating every achievement along the way. The Role:
  • Teaching a small class of pupils with special educational needs
  • Planning and delivering creative, engaging and differentiated lessons
  • Supporting pupils with Autism, Moderate Learning Difficulties and communication needs
  • Creating a safe, structured and nurturing classroom environment
  • Working closely with experienced Teaching Assistants and specialist professionals
  • Monitoring progress and contributing to EHCP targets and personalised learning plans
  • Encouraging independence, confidence and positive social development
  • Building strong relationships with families and external agencies
The Successful Candidate Will Have:
  • Qualified Teacher Status (QTS)
  • Experience teaching primary or secondary-aged pupils
  • A passion for inclusive education and supporting children with SEND
  • Strong classroom management and organisational skills
  • The ability to differentiate learning to meet a range of needs
  • Excellent communication and teamwork skills
  • Previous experience within a SEND setting is desirable but not essential
